New bus-shelter artwork
West Bedlington Town Council has refreshed eight bus shelters in the town with gorgeous poems and drawings from pupils at our four fabulous primary schools. We gave the children free rein to sketch or write about whatever they loved about Bedlington, and the work we got back was delightful to see.
As always, the collaboration and support from St Bede’s Primary School, Meadowdale Primary Academy, West End Primary School and Whitley Memorial C of E Primary School was outstanding.
